According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 205 reports of Malaise have been filed in association with BINIMETINIB (MEKTOVI). This represents 3.0% of all adverse event reports for BINIMETINIB.

How Dangerous Is Malaise From BINIMETINIB?
Of the 205 reports, 20 (9.8%) resulted in death, 67 (32.7%) required hospitalization, and 1 (0.5%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Malaise Listed in the Official Label?
This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for BINIMETINIB. However, 205 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
